JS Code to enable "Draw mode" and show PDF Annotation Colors while in PDF Fullscreen Mode on Edge

I do a lot of presentations with PDF slides where I annotate (by that I mean draw lines freehand with a pen) the slides while showing them. One of the best tools for this (on Windows) is the Edge browser. You can smoothly draw lines and erase them easily.

However when the browser is in PDF fullscreen mode (not F11 nor not the Maximize button... you get to "PDF Fullscreen mode" by clicking the icon in the upper right with a diagonal line with arrow heads on both ends). When you are in this mode, you cannot access the annotation tools, you can only move forward and back through the slides.

What I would like to do is program a keyboard shortcut (activating it with my macropad) to enable "Draw" mode (while in fullscreen) and another shortcut to pull up the color menu selector.

I imagine this should be as simple as writing some JS and sticking it in a bookmark but my search fu is lacking. I'm not sure I've seen anyone do this.

You should not need much code more than a simple few lines of HTML, here are different types of iFrame in Full screen Edge. So main thing to note is that the right one has no means to annotate the center one is fairly limited, but the Left one is the "The Full Monty".

enter image description here

Write your inline frame to show pdf as almost full screen area (allowing for the toolbar) you can have it pop up or pin it, then save a collection in the browser bar to access easily.

Here note the use of dual sidebars allows to include more than just one iframe so you can compare/display two sources just by sliding up and down. The toolbars can get a bit "glitchy" with dual frames as they both respond to one set of mouse operations, so best if you pin them (optional), otherwise you need to part exit full screen mode (not a problem) to refresh both frames as one.

enter image description here

So here both PDF img can be annotated separately in full screen mode to show two aspects if neede, or put 2 views of same document side by side.

enter image description here

<body translate="no">
 <div id="doc1"><iframe src="1.pdf"></iframe></div>
 <div id="doc2"><iframe src="2.pdf"></iframe></div>
</body>

Finally whilst in full screen mode using favorites allows you to touch top EDGE (pun) to jump to other PDF collections or external media
